3.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
Rohan is learning about his cultural heritage and traditions from his family and community. What is the term for this process of learning one's own culture?
Enculturation
Assimilationist ideology
Global education
Stereotypes
Answer explanation
The process of learning one's own culture from family and community is called enculturation. It involves acquiring the values, beliefs, and practices of one's cultural heritage.

5.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
30 sec • 1 pt
Avery believes that her cultural practices are superior to those of other ethnic groups. What is this belief called?
Ethnocentrism
Cultural pluralism
Socialization
Perception
Answer explanation
Avery's belief that her cultural practices are superior to others is called ethnocentrism. This term describes the tendency to evaluate other cultures based on the standards of one's own culture.
